Maximilian Montessori Academy

Maximilian Montessori Academy is a private school, founded in 1988 and serving Owensboro and the surrounding area.
We educate children from pre-school through the completion of the high school years.
Our school is pleased to be an outstanding source of schooling for local families and gladly shares in the goal of all schools: to provide children with the best education we possibly can.
We offer a small, carefully designed environment, which provides some features that cannot conveniently be offered in the more traditional settings.

Quick Stats (2024)

  • School Type: Montessori School
  • Grades: Prekindergarten-6
  • Enrollment: 131 students
  • Application Deadline: None / Rolling
  • Source: National Center for Education Statistics (NCES)
